> > On 2019-09-20, radek <r...@int.pl> wrote:
> > > Hello Patrick,
> > > I am sorry for the late reply.
> > >
> > > I have replaced my ALIX/Soekris production routers with APU1C and with PC 
> > > box (cpu0: Intel(R) Pentium(R) D CPU 2.80GHz, 2810.34 MHz, 0f-06-04). 
> > > Both are running 6.5/amd64 and both are fully syspatched.
> > 
> > Please try a -current snapshot for starters, quite a number of iked bugs
> > have been fixed since then including some which would cause connectivity
> > problems during rekeying. (If you *really* can't update the whole thing,
> > it should work to build -current iked on a 6.5 system, but no guarantees).
